Understanding the Tortle Race
The tortles are known for their wisdom and connection to nature. They are nomadic creatures with a natural armor class due to their shells, making them durable opponents. Their unique traits can be leveraged to create a villain that is not only physically imposing but also strategically cunning.
Why Choose a Ranger?
The ranger class offers versatility and mastery over the wilds, which complements the tortle’s natural abilities. As a villain, this combination allows for diverse encounters ranging from ambushes in dense forests to strategic retreats across rivers.

A crucial aspect when crafting a formidable tortle ranger villain is their motivation. Tortles tend to lead peaceful lives, so consider what might drive them to the path of antagonism. Perhaps they seek revenge for the destruction of their habitat or have a deep-seated grudge against humankind due to past transgressions. This backstory not only shapes their actions but also adds layers to their character, making them more than just a simple adversary. Intriguing motivations can make interactions more engaging and provide opportunities for role-playing and moral complexity.
Incorporating unique combat strategies is another facet to explore in the process of crafting a formidable tortle ranger villain. With their innate abilities, such as withdrawing into their shells for added protection, they can endure battles that might wear down less resilient foes. Additionally, their ranger training provides them with skills in tracking and archery, allowing for encounters that challenge players’ strategic thinking. Imagine a villain who sets traps throughout the forest, leading adventurers into ambushes with the precision of a seasoned hunter.
